* [media] em28xx: improve em2710/em2820 distinctionFrank Schaefer2013-04-14
| | | | | | | | | | | | | | Chip id 18 is used by the em2710 and em2820. The current code assumes that if the device is a camera, the chip is an em2710 and an em2820 otherwise. But it turned out that the em2820 is also used in camera devices. "Silvercrest 1.3 MPix" webcams for example are available with both chips. Fortunately both variants are using different generic USD IDs which give us a hint about the used chip. * [media] em28xx: add support for em25xx i2c bus B read/write/check device ↵Frank Schaefer2013-03-28
| | | | | | | | | | | | | | | | | operations The webcam "SpeedLink VAD Laplace" (em2765 + ov2640) uses a special algorithm for i2c communication with the sensor, which is connected to a second i2c bus. We don't know yet how to find out which devices support/use it. It's very likely used by all em25xx and em276x+ bridges. Tests with other em28xx chips (em2820, em2882/em2883) show, that this algorithm always succeeds there although no slave device is connected. The algorithm likely also works for real i2c client devices (OV2640 uses SCCB), because the Windows driver seems to use it for probing Samsung and Kodak sensors. * [media] em28xx-i2c: relax error check in em28xx_i2c_recv_bytes()Frank Schaefer2013-03-18
| | | | | | | | | | | | | | | | | | It turned out that some devices return less bytes then requested via i2c when ALL of the following 3 conditions are met: - i2c bus B is used - there was no attempt to write to the specified slave address before - no device present at the specified slave address With the current code, this triggers an -EIO error and prints a message to the system log. Because it can happen very often during device probing, it is better to ignore this error and bail out silently after the follwing i2c transaction success check with -ENODEV. * [media] em28xx-dvb: Don't put device in suspend mode at feed stopMauro Carvalho Chehab2013-03-04
| | | | | | | | | | | | | | | | | | | Putting em28xx in suspend mode when a feed stops is just plain wrong. Every time a new PES filter is changed, the DVB demux code will stop the current feed, and then start a new one. If are there any code that switches off the frontend, via some GPIO setting, this would make the DVB fail. This condition was actually trigged with one device, during DVB scan, as, during scan, it is common that userspace apps to change the filter several times, in order to get all tables. Also, this is not needed at all, since the em28xx code already hooks into ops.ts_bus_ctrl(). This warrants that em28xx can check there if DVB frontend is in usage or not. The code there already puts the device on suspend mode, if the DVB frontend is not used (closed). Signed-off-by: Mauro Carvalho Chehab <mchehab@redhat.com>

* [media] em28xx: add basic support for eeproms with 16 bit address widthFrank Schaefer2013-03-04
| | | | | | | | | | | | | | | | | | Newer devices (em2874, em2884, em28174, em25xx, em27[6,7,8]x) use eeproms with 16 bit instead of 8 bit address width. The used eeprom type depends on the chip type, which makes sure eeproms can't be damaged. This patch adds basic support for 16 bit eeproms only, which includes - reading the content - calculating the eeprom hash - displaying the content The eeprom content uses a different format, for which support will be added with subsequent patches. Tested with the "Hauppauge HVR-930C" and the "Speedlink VAD Laplace webcam" (with additional experimental patches).
